This debt ceiling problem was manufactured by the republicans. In normal times, or as it has been said on twitter, beforetherewereblackpresidents, the debt ceiling would simply be raised. Raising the ceiling is paying the bills that are owed, money already spent.
But republicans figured they could hold their vote to raise the debt ceiling hostage in exchange for cutting the deficit. Obama called their bluff and said let's do that. Let's cut the deficit, but let's do it the way it's supposed to be done--with tax revenue and spending cuts. Republicans put up the blockade because they vowed not to raise taxes, even though most economists say our deficit problem can't be solved without both revenue and spending cuts. Republicans were unwilling to compromise. Now, as White House chief of staff Bill Daley says damage already has been done. The U.S. is seen around the world as a country that is deeply divided. But there still is time to save ourselves from even more damage.
